Bug 89242

Summary: FTBFS of cairo-traces on RHEL-7
Product: cairo Reporter: Matej Cepl <mcepl>
Component: generalAssignee: Chris Wilson <chris>
Status: RESOLVED FIXED QA Contact: cairo-bugs mailing list <cairo-bugs>
Severity: normal    
Priority: medium    
Version: unspecified   
Hardware: Other   
OS: All   
Whiteboard:
i915 platform: i915 features:
Attachments: suggested patch

Description Matej Cepl 2015-02-20 15:33:19 UTC
Created attachment 113689 [details]
suggested patch

cairo-traces utilities (csi-bind, csi-trace) cannot be build as such on RHEL-7 (or probably any modern platform I believe).
Comment 1 Matej Cepl 2015-02-20 15:46:33 UTC
The following changes since commit 147fbe4fd1c151a01722eac90e09371f1e2608d9:

  benchmark: Add firefox-canvas-scroll (2013-09-27 16:39:41 +0100)

are available in the git repository at:

  https://gitlab.com/mcepl/cairo-traces.git FTBFS-csi-trace

for you to fetch changes up to 1b1e4ff565d40476821060be105466ab40716c71:

  Make utilites buildable on modern Linux distro (RHEL-7). (2015-02-20 16:30:16 +0100)

----------------------------------------------------------------
Matěj Cepl (1):
      Make utilites buildable on modern Linux distro (RHEL-7).

 Makefile    | 4 ++--
 csi-trace.c | 1 +
 2 files changed, 3 insertions(+), 2 deletions(-)
Comment 2 Bryce Harrington 2015-03-07 22:06:26 UTC
This fix has been landed in trunk:

commit 0a3b59b5cb1c13c6c3ed4c25fafe5f9cc4e8e43b
Author: Matěj Cepl <mcepl@cepl.eu>
Date:   Fri Feb 20 16:38:00 2015 +0100

    Make utilites buildable on modern Linux distro (RHEL-7).

    Signed-off-by: Matěj Cepl <mcepl@cepl.eu>

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.